From f43d7ebfd842c7bba96427b80be4fdb9ebdb9e51 Mon Sep 17 00:00:00 2001 From: David Carlos Date: Mon, 24 Aug 2015 13:00:26 -0300 Subject: [PATCH] dev-lappis environment --- config/dev-lappis/config.yaml | 15 +++++++++++++++ config/dev-lappis/ips.yaml | 5 +++++ config/dev-lappis/iptables-filter-rules | 0 config/dev-lappis/ssh_config | 35 +++++++++++++++++++++++++++++++++++ 4 files changed, 55 insertions(+), 0 deletions(-) create mode 100644 config/dev-lappis/config.yaml create mode 100644 config/dev-lappis/ips.yaml create mode 100644 config/dev-lappis/iptables-filter-rules create mode 100644 config/dev-lappis/ssh_config diff --git a/config/dev-lappis/config.yaml b/config/dev-lappis/config.yaml new file mode 100644 index 0000000..7fac6ce --- /dev/null +++ b/config/dev-lappis/config.yaml @@ -0,0 +1,15 @@ +admins: + - ["Paulo Meirelles", "paulo@softwarelivre.org"] +site_url: https://softwarepublico.dev +external_hostname: softwarepublico.dev +external_ip: 10.0.0.11 +colab_from_address: '"Portal do Software Publico" ' +server_email: '"Portal do Software Publico" ' +email_subject_prefix: '[spb]' +lists_hostname: listas.softwarepublico.dev +lists_admin: paulo@softwarelivre.org +relay_hostname: relay.softwarepublico.dev +relay_ip: 10.0.0.15 +alt_ssh_port: 5555 +from_address: noreply@softwarepublico.dev + diff --git a/config/dev-lappis/ips.yaml b/config/dev-lappis/ips.yaml new file mode 100644 index 0000000..dcab37c --- /dev/null +++ b/config/dev-lappis/ips.yaml @@ -0,0 +1,5 @@ +reverseproxy: 10.0.0.11 +database: 10.0.0.13 +social: 10.0.0.14 +email: 10.0.0.15 +integration: 10.0.0.12 diff --git a/config/dev-lappis/iptables-filter-rules b/config/dev-lappis/iptables-filter-rules new file mode 100644 index 0000000..e69de29 --- /dev/null +++ b/config/dev-lappis/iptables-filter-rules diff --git a/config/dev-lappis/ssh_config b/config/dev-lappis/ssh_config new file mode 100644 index 0000000..a13fe37 --- /dev/null +++ b/config/dev-lappis/ssh_config @@ -0,0 +1,35 @@ +Host * + ForwardAgent yes + +Host reverseproxy.unconfigured + Hostname 10.0.0.11 + User spb + +Host reverseproxy + Hostname 10.0.0.11 + User spb + Port 5555 + ProxyCommand ssh spb@10.0.0.11 -p 22 nc %h %p + +Host database + Hostname 10.0.0.13 + User spb + # connect via reverseproxy host + ProxyCommand ssh spb@10.0.0.11 nc %h %p + +Host social + Hostname 10.0.0.14 + User spb + # connect via reverseproxy host + ProxyCommand ssh spb@10.0.0.11 nc %h %p + +Host email + Hostname 10.0.0.15 + User spb + # connect via reverseproxy host + ProxyCommand ssh spb@10.0.0.11 nc %h %p + +Host integration + Hostname 10.0.0.11 + User spb + # Porta 22 de 10.0.0.11 cai aqui entao nao precisa de ProxyCommand -- libgit2 0.21.2